O'Harra Surname Definition:
(Celtic) the Irish O’h-Eaghra = Descendant of Eaghra [v. O’-, and + the intervocalic insertion h] Eaghra mac Poprigh*, tighearna Luighne, Connacht [lord of Luighne, Connaught],—Ann. of the Four Masters, A.D. 926.
*He is the ancestor from whom the Ui-Eaghra, or O'Haras, of Leyny, in the county of Sligo, have derived their name.

How Common Is The Last Name O'Harra? popularity and diffusion
O'Harra is the 1,459,453rd most frequent surname world-wide. It is borne by approximately 1 in 49,914,698 people. The last name occurs mostly in The Americas, where 79 percent of O'Harra live; 79 percent live in North America and 79 percent live in Anglo-North America.
The last name is most commonly held in The United States, where it is carried by 133 people, or 1 in 2,725,255. In The United States O'Harra is most common in: California, where 14 percent reside, Ohio, where 10 percent reside and Florida, where 10 percent reside. Other than The United States this surname occurs in 5 countries. It is also common in Northern Ireland, where 5 percent reside and Australia, where 3 percent reside.
O'Harra Family Population Trend historical fluctuation
The prevalency of O'Harra has changed over time. In The United States the share of the population with the surname declined 85 percent between 1880 and 2014 and in England it declined 99 percent between 1881 and 2014.
